top of page

Updated: 16 hours ago




In today's fast-paced business world, companies are always looking for ways to improve their financial processes and gain better insights into their operations. One tool that is making a big difference is NetSuite's dynamic allocation schedule, especially when it comes to expense allocation. This feature offers a flexible and automated way to distribute costs across different parts of a business, which is helpful for organizations of all sizes. Why Expense Allocation Matters?
Expense Allocation allows organizations to spread shared or indirect costs to the right cost centers, giving a more accurate picture of how each part of the business is performing financially. What are Dynamic Allocation Schedules in NetSuite?
Dynamic allocation schedules in NetSuite are smart tools that automatically distribute expenses and revenue across different parts of an organization. These parts could be departments, locations, classes, or any other divisions that make sense for your company. The "dynamic" aspect means these schedules adapt to changes in your business in real-time, ensuring allocations always reflect the most current information. This is particularly useful for advanced costing methods like activity-based costing and usage-based costing.

Key areas where dynamic allocation can be applied is:

1)  Service Usage Allocation: Allocate costs for subscription services based on the number of users or the level of usage. For example, a company subscribes to a cloud storage service costing 10,000 euros annually and the cost is allocated based on the number of users in each department.
2)  Overhead Allocation: Distribute manufacturing and administrative overhead costs across products, departments, or projects. For example, A manufacturing company has total overhead costs of 500,000 euros and these costs need to be allocated to products based on machine and labor hours used.
3)   Project Actuals: Allocate project-related expenses to specific projects or phases of projects, ensuring accurate project costing and profitability analysis. For example, a NetSuite implementation project has total expenses of 50,000 euros and these expenses need to be allocated to different phases of the project.
4)   Storage Cost: allocating storage costs of the 3PL warehouse by number of fulfillment against the brand (class) captured on items. Monthly incurring by the organization is 2,000 euros and this expense should be allocated to the brands based on the monthly number of picks per item.
Let's take the last example and dive deeper into the setup of NetSuite for this feature.
 
The first step would be to create a statistical accounts. Statistical accounts are used to track non-monetary data and can be updated either manually via a Statistical Journal Entry or automatically via a statistical schedule using saved searches to auto-update balances.
 
Next, we will create a allocation schedule. The expense allocation schedule is controlled by two subtabs:
 
1)  Source tab: this tab is to define from which account the expense should be allocated.
Now for our example, the organization is going to allocate the storage cost against the fulfillment location. For that, the source tab is set to account ‘Storage expenses’.
 

2)  Destination tab: In this tab, we can define the accounts and segments like departments, class and locations to which expenses should be allocated. For our example, we have created a line for each location to allocate expenses accordingly. The allocation weights are determined using statistical accounts in NetSuite. Based on these weights, the expenses from the source account will be allocated to the destination accounts.
 
 
 


Creating Allocation Journals
 
When a vendor bill or journal entry is created against the account, the expense is recorded in a designated source account. Once the expense is recorded in the source account, based on the schedule date the user can create a journal entry. The system automatically distributes the expense according to the rules defined, ensuring that each destination center or account receives the appropriate share.
 
Your reminders portlet will show you how many allocation schedules are due to be run. This is based on the next date mentioned in the schedule and the number remaining for the schedule.


When you click on the reminder portlet, a list of pending allocation schedules will be displayed. Select the schedule you want to run. Click on "Enter" (as shown in the image), and a journal entry will be created for the selected schedule. If the remaining count is 0, the pending item will be removed from the list.
 

Review the History tab on the Allocation Schedule (as shown in the image) to review a list of all allocation journals generated from this schedule, with links to the transactions and detail.
 

In this example you could see, a journal entry was created to allocate the expense of 2000 euros against the cost center based on the weights (as shown in the image). For example, Amersfoot center will have 909.09 euros (2000*0.4545) allocated against the source account expense amount.

 


Benefits of Using Dynamic Allocation Schedules
 

 
Challenges

While dynamic allocation schedules offer many benefits, implementing them effectively requires careful planning and ongoing management:
1)  Initial Setup Can Be Complex: Configuring allocation schedules can be complicated, requiring a deep understanding of both your organization's financial structure and how NetSuite works. The NetSuite Administrator must understand the specific date on which the schedule must run because once a date is set, it cannot be changed. Additionally, for a One World account, if mapping is required for all subsidiaries, they will need to create separate schedules for each subsidiary.
2)  Managing Change: Introducing new allocation methods may require training your team and adjusting existing processes.
3)  Regular Reviews are Necessary: You should review your allocation methods and schedules periodically to ensure they still reflect your organization's current reality.
 
Conclusion

NetSuite's dynamic allocation schedules, especially when used for expense allocation, offers a powerful tool for organizations looking to improve their financial management. By automating complex allocations, businesses can achieve greater accuracy in their financial reporting, save valuable time and resources, and gain deeper insights into their operations.
The benefits of improved decision-making, enhanced compliance, and increased flexibility make dynamic allocation schedules a valuable asset for organizations of all sizes. As businesses navigate an increasingly complex financial landscape, tools like these become not just beneficial, but essential for maintaining a competitive edge and achieving financial clarity.
While implementing dynamic allocation schedules does require careful planning and ongoing management, the long-term benefits in terms of efficiency, accuracy, and insight far outweigh the initial investment. For organizations looking to take their financial management to the next level, NetSuite's dynamic allocation schedules offer a compelling solution that can drive significant improvements across the board.
By embracing this powerful feature, businesses can streamline their financial processes, gain a clearer understanding of their true costs and profitability, and make more informed decisions to drive growth and success.
 

Recent Posts

See All

Komentarze


bottom of page